Temperature Considerations



When it concerns business outside painting, temperature level plays a crucial role in the outcome of your task. You want to go for tem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for the best outcomes. Below 50 ° F, paint may not treat correctly, while above 85 ° F, you run the risk of blistering and fracturing.

Timing your job with the right temperatures is important. Beginning your work early in the morning or later on in the afternoon when it's cooler, particularly throughout hot months.

Likewise, take into consideration the surface area temperature level; it can be substantially greater than the air temperature, specifically on warm days. Use a surface area thermostat to examine this before you start.

If temperatures are unforeseeable, watch on the weather prediction. Unexpected temperature level decreases or warm front can thwart your strategies. You do not intend to begin repainting just to have the conditions alter mid-project.

Moisture Degrees



Moisture levels substantially influence the success of your business outside painting task. When the moisture is too high, it can hinder paint drying and treating, bring about a variety of problems like poor attachment and end up quality.

If you're intending a job throughout moist conditions, you could find that the paint takes longer to completely dry, which can expand your project timeline and rise costs.

On the other hand, low humidity can additionally posture obstacles. Paint may dry out as well rapidly, preventing proper application and leading to an uneven finish.

You'll wish to keep track of the moisture levels very closely to guarantee you're working within the excellent variety, commonly in between 40% and 70%.

To obtain the very best outcomes, consider using a hygrometer to measure moisture prior to beginning your project.

If mobile detail tulsa find the levels are outside the optimum variety, you may need to adjust your routine or select paints developed for variable conditions.

Always consult the supplier's standards for particular suggestions on humidity tolerance.

Rainfall Impact



Rainfall or snow can considerably interrupt your industrial outside painting plans. Preferably, you wish to choose days with dry weather condition to make certain the paint sticks appropriately and remedies properly. If you're caught in a shower, it's ideal to stop the job and wait on problems to enhance.

Furthermore, snow can be much more damaging. Not just does it create a damp surface, but it can likewise reduce temperatures, making it difficult for paint to completely dry. This can cause issues like peeling or blistering down the line.

It's crucial to inspect the weather prediction before beginning your task. If rainfall or snow is predicted, think about rescheduling.



Always keep in mind to enable ample drying time between coats, especially if the weather condition continues to be uncertain.
